  • Aged for 3 years in Slovenian oak barrels and a year in a bottle. Medium red colour with fading rim. Medium light intensity and not overly complex aroma of dried flowers, cherries, spices, smoky hints, clove. Medium body, bright acidity kicks in at entry which elegantly dissolves leaving spicy edges on a tongue. Red fruits are dusted with well integrated oak and delicately smoked nuances. Pretty lean and polished structure, dont believe it will evolve any further, so drink up in coming few years.

  • I think it's possible that the other tasters are just trying this wine too young. Decanted for a couple of hours, it is really nice. Medium ruby / garnet. The nose is clean and developing (+), with aromas of red cherry, dried herbs, leather, earth and a nice baking spice note from three years of aging in large Slavonian oak casks. The palate is dry, with medium (+) acidity, tannins and alcohol (13.5%). This is a very well-balanced and smooth wine, with medium (+) flavor intensity and a long finish. It is probably at its peak now, with a decant, but should continue to show well for at least another three to five years. WS 92
